Full List of Spotlight Hours for Pokemon GO April 2022

The Spotlight Hour dates, Pokemon, and bonuses are as follows:

  • Stunky: April 5 with 2x Transfer Candy
  • (Shiny) Bunnelby: April 12 with 2x Evolve XP
  • (Shiny) Oddish: April 19 with 2x Catch Stardust
  • Sunshine Form Cherrim: April 26 with 2x Catch XP

All Spotlight Hours will take place on their respective dates from 6 p.m. to 7 p.m. local time.

Stunky, the "Skunk" Pokemon, is a poison and dark-type from the Sinnoh region. It originally debuted in October 2018 and can be evolved into Skuntank using 50 candies. It protects itself by spraying a "noxious fluid" from its rear of which the smell can last up to 24 hours. Its PokeDex number is #434

Bunnelby is normal-type from the Kalos region that debuted in Pokemon GO in December 2020. It evolves into Diggersby using 50 candies. Also known as the "Digging" Pokemon, it uses its large ears to dig burrows and tends to continue digging through the night. Its PokeDex number is #659.

Oddish is a grass and poison-type from the Kanto region that debuted at launch in July 2016 and evolves into Gloom using 25 candies. From there, it can become Vileplume or Bellossom using 100 candies flat or with a Sun Stone, respectively. Known as the "Weed" Pokemon, Oddish buries itself in the soil during the day to absorb its nutrients⁠—of which the value is reflected in the glossiness of its leaves. Its PokeDex number is #043.

Cherrim is known for having two forms⁠—one that appears during the day and the other during the night. During this event, trainers will encounter the daylight "Sunshine" form. Also known as the "Blossom" Pokemon, this Sinnoh grass-type debuted in May 2019 and evolves from Cherubi using 50 candies. It opens its petals to absorb the Sun's rays during the day. Its PokeDex number is #421.
